Creating a Mobile App Startup: Key Strategies for Success

May 12, 2025

Creating a Mobile App Startup Key Strategies for Success
Table Of Content

Introduction: Setting the Stage for Success

Nowadays, with the unprecedented connectedness of the world, mobile apps are not only tools but they are massive commercial opportunities in the billions. Mobile apps have revolutionized the way we shop, learn, and communicate, and are increasingly at the heart of the digital economy as they shape and reconfigure other industries. Based on the latest numbers, the global mobile app industry in 2023 stood at $228.98 billion and is projected to cross $567 billion by the year’s end, 2030, due to increasing mobile phone adoption and shifting user expectations.

Now more than ever, for entrepreneurs, developers, and dynamic business leaders, it is essential to launch a mobile app startup. But here’s the catch: Although the app market expands rapidly, so does the number of its competitors. More than 3,700 new apps are published on the Google Play Store every day.

But the real question ishow can you make your app much more attractive than all its competition? The blog that we have provides you with trusted approaches to using which you will be able not only to survive, but to excel at work. Our guide includes everything, from confirming the viability of your product idea to marketing tactics to maximize coverage. If you plan to profit from your mobile app idea, our advice here will be priceless.

Understanding the Mobile App Market

Startups of mobile apps are more successful than we have ever seen before. With the staggering number of app downloads of 255 billion in 2022, while the sector is growing steadily, including eCommerce, health, education, and fintech, it seems that mobile apps are no longer a luxury in a world that keeps expanding its functions daily, but a necessity before it becomes one. The adoption of recent advancements like AI integration, no-code development, and hyper-personalization is accelerating innovation, making it appropriate to start up in the area of the startup mobile app development.

The first task for most successful founders is to identify the underlying issue that their app should address. So long as there are so many apps to begin with, not providing users with something they truly need may cause your app to sink into the aspiration noise. It is a necessity to conduct proper market research before conducting an app development. 

Utilize tools like Google Trends, App Annie, and Sensor Tower to analyze current product demand. Use app reviews, implement surveys, and solicit feedback from customers to identify the stone-cold problems in your target niche. Through competitor analysis, you will find areas where your app can stand out, very vital in the launch of a competitive startup app.

It should also be important for us to learn about our target audience. Understanding who your exact audience is increases retention and keeps users engaged, and helps achieve lasting profitability. With the help of a precise user profile that defines the critical traits, behaviors, goals, and stumbling blocks to put in their path, you can guide everything about the development of your mobile app, from how it is used and how revenue is produced.

In other words, understanding market dynamics is not optional, but a differentiating factor in the mobile app space. Making sure your mobile startup’s development is in accordance with what the market wants and what users pursue might just lead to success that your app will succeed.

Crafting a Business Plan for Your App

In addition to being a wonderful idea, every mobile app startup requires a sound business plan from day one. The dynamic turn of events in the mobile startup world can even give the impression that planning should take place during the building process. What turns an idea into a working, scalable mobile solution is a good business plan. It makes the next steps distinct and provides a good foundation to attract investors and to make the product‘s development a smooth ride.

Coming up with an executive summary is the first step in developing a strong startup mobile app development strategy. In this section, you state clearly what your app is supposed to achieve, why it has value, and what major issue it addresses.

After that, try to analyze the marketplace and learn about the competition. See your competitors, follow new trends, tendencies in the industry, and decide a space for your app in the landscape to help create a successful development strategy. It’s about strategic positioning.

How you are intent on generating income is also a big factor. Are you going to make your app free in exchange for ads? Freemium with in-app purchases? Subscription-based? Choose a revenue strategy by the way your users usually behave and settle payment.

An actionable marketing strategy follows. Social media outreach, influencer partnership, app store optimization, and the usage of beta testers to acquire your first users are the first steps. Nevertheless, the priority should be made towards retention equally. Highlight the tactics you are going to apply to retain user engagement over a long period, hand in hand.

In the last step, put up your budget and plan for expenditures. Descend to specifics about expected costs to develop your app, test your app, promotional work, future improvements, and customer support. It helps you work efficiently in managing the resources and prepares you to talk about the funding opportunities if needed.

Your business plan will fully form your mobile app startup with a strategic plan to grow, hedge risks, and assure long-term success.

Designing a User-Centric App

While the charm of design in effective mobile app startups is famous, there is much more lying beneath the surface than just outward appearance. User retention and use in mobile apps startups, critically, depend on effective UX and UI designs that make or break, and that usually come down to successful downloads or fast uninstalls. Almost every single user is unlikely to come back to an app if they are dissatisfied.

Take a look at Instagram or Airbnb – the two great examples of the usage of design to drive success. The simplicity of Instagram’s homepage makes it easy for users to create content and find content; Airbnb’s seamless booking system and visually formatted site give users confidence and ease of use in making a booking. What distinguished them wasn’t necessarily what they provided, but how they delivered it, in consideration of good design.

To stand out in mobile startups development, you should consider these important design principles:

  • Simplicity: Avoid clutter. A simple, user-friendly design maximizes user experience. Critical functions should be intuitive and work straight out of the box; no learning app before the user touches it.
  • Aesthetic Appeal: First impressions matter. Well-designed, aesthetics-based apps are more likely to attract user trust and continue drawing engagement. Make sure the design has harmonious colors, clear, ready-to-read fonts, and visually memorable icons to make the design more appealing.
  • Responsiveness: Ensure that your app is stable on any device everything including switching between phones, tablets, and different resolutions. Slow performance of your app and/or rendering issues on a single device can lead to dissatisfaction of users, and they can leave your app behind with bad reviews.

One of the best investment choices in the preparation of mobile apps is the use of early prototyping. With tools like Figma, Adobe XD, and InVision, you can design and build interactive prototypes and wireframes. Instead of waiting until late in the game to test amid all the revisions, try to conduct a series of tests with real users of the prototype. In this way, you will be able to identify UX problems early and hence avoid expensive retouches at later stages.

User-centered design is not only about needsit’s a business imperative. Through a UX/UI focus, you will put your mobile app startup in good shape in a crowded market arena.

Choosing the Right Technology Stack

The choice of a technology stack is very important in deciding the success or failure of a startup mobile app. Selection of an optimal tech stack influences the smooth functionality of your app, its capacity for growth, financial cost, and the engagement of users. This is something that each mobile app startup needs to think carefully about, based on your app’s goals, complexity, and where it’s going in the future.

Now, let us look at the three most popular app types:

  • Native Apps (including those that are written using Swift for iOS and those built with Kotlin for Android) offer better performance, a richer set of features of the device, and a more integrated customer experience. However, the development and promotion of such apps is often more resource and time-intensive, primarily because there is a need for independent codebases across both platforms.
  • It is faster and cheaper to develop Hybrid Apps (e.g., using React Native or Flutter) since you have a single codebase for iOS and Android. They cover most features comparatively well, but hybrid apps never exceed native apps’ performance and integration.
  • Web Apps can be accessed using the available web browsers, Web Apps are available to the users on any device. Its maintenance and deployment are simple, but failure to have offline support and access to all device hardware makes it not the best for an app with a lot of functionality.

On the frontend, React Native and Flutter, a good choice for hybrid development, and Swift and Kotlin for obtaining native apps, are the most popular. To identify backend needs, choose Node.js, Django, or Firebase, depending on what you are focused on: with Node.js, you will get real-time data performance, Django will make fast development possible for you, and Firebase In case you’re working with an unstructured data then MongoDB will provide you the necessary agility, while the MySQL is highly recommended in case you have a structured relational database.

Actionable Tip: Make your tech decisions considering the complexity of the app and the financial power you have, and how you intend to grow. A hybrid setup is appropriate for minimal viable products hence, enterprise-level apps such as gaming or fintech must deploy a native technology to get the best performance.

By keeping your tech stack under control based on your business goals, there will be smoother development and improved possibilities for long-term development in the context of a mobile startup.

Building the App: Development and MVP (Minimum Viable Product)

When initiating a mobile app, always start with an MVP, a necessary feature set on which the validation of your app idea can be conducted before spending more resources. It is possible to use it by teams responsible for developing mobile apps who can use it to experiment with their product, test the validity of their beliefs, and gather honest feedback from customers to proceed with major development funding.

Case studies of companies such as Dropbox and WhatsApp show that they work well when launching with an easy method. Dropbox came out with a humble demo video to gauge interest, and WhatsApp initially started with nothing other than a messenger app—it expanded according to feedback and changing needs of the users.

Here are the critical steps to create a strong MVP during the process of your mobile startup development:

Focus on core functionality: Find out which of the problems your app solves better and launch this as your main feature.

Organize your list of features based on what users said are their most important needs. Announce in beta mode or beta mode with a limited audience to get essential users’ thoughts.

Use agile development: Keep your development process flexible, so you can adjust to user reviews and help you improve your app fast.

Select development tools that align with your platform requirements and project objectives. Native app development is highly supported by Xcode for iOS or by Android Studio for Android. When developing for a cross-platform, Flutter, React Native, and Firebase can help you to build and test MVPs without much effort and stress on resources.

Tip: Don’t wait for perfection. Begin by offering your MVP with core functions that benefit users. Next iterations, base them on what users experience in the field and what they comment on. It is not rare that a demand for perfection at launch would lead to longer timelines, added complexity, and wasteful utilization of resources.

MVP is more about showing your concept than removing features from your final product. In the process of building apps for startups, an MVP plays a very important role in terms of ascertaining what users really want.

Also read: What Makes Flutter Ideal For MVP development?

Marketing and Growing Your App

Marketing success or failure is usually what differentiates success and failure for mobile app startups. Regardless of your app’s quality, a complete launch and growth strategy have little chance of success. Marketing activities should start early in any app development journey before being deployed in the actual launch.

Creating an App Marketing Strategy

Pre-launch: Start by building anticipation. Develop landing page experiences, collect early email signups, create online interest opportunities by emphasizing the app’s features, and keep communication lines open with targeted audiences. This early buzz creates momentum.

Launch: A successful launch ought to take advantage of various marketing strategies simultaneously. Boost your app’s visibility in store searches through effective App Store Optimization (ASO). Add PR endeavors, working with influencers, and partnerships to improve the visibility of your app and to increase installation rates.

Post-launch: Marketing doesn’t end at launch. Keep generating engagement by publishing new materials and interacting with users, and requesting reviews and feedback from customers. These steps improve your app’s credibility and will increase the rank of your app.

Acquiring Users

The need to achieve user acquisition for developing mobile projects requires the use of both paid and organic channels.

  • Paid Ads: Directly reach your targeted audiences through spending on Google Ads, Facebook Ads, or through collaboration with influencers. You can aim your campaigns at those most likely to show interest in your app.
  • Organic Growth: Pay attention to content creation, Search Engine Optimized Blogs, and include your app on sites featuring reviews. By claiming authority in your niche, you could quite easily garner visitors and installs without the need for continual outlay in advertising.

Retention and Engagement

Although gaining users matters, the true key should be the retention with your app developing for startups strategy:

Push Notifications: Choose to deliver real value via push notifications, instead of spamming user feeds with useless ads. If applied properly, strategic reminders, attractive offers, or changes to the content provide an effective bandwidth increase.

In-App Engagement: Ideas to keep users coming back include interacting with challenges, earning rewards, or fun daily activities. When you provide continuous improvements and a variety of fresh content, your users stay informed that your app continues to evolve.

To renew growth, startups need to marry efficient marketing with attention to delivering an engaging experience to the users. It’s not just technical fancy – the apps that think with users and move them to talk flourish.

Funding Your Mobile App Startup

Money is critical in taking a mobile app startup from inception to development. How you induce funding into your startup, whether self-financed or investment, immensely affects the trajectory of your startup.

If you bootstrap your mobile app startup, you have access to your cash or early revenues, which allow for organic growth and direct oversight. This method is effective when you use small teams and simple applications. But the use of this approach is accompanied by slower growth and increased personal financial risk.

Your startup mobile app development can be substantially accelerated by deciding to raise funds, as they open access to hiring, marketing, and growth resources. The trade-off? Potential investors may either participate in part of your company or make major decisions.

There are several funding options available:

Angel Investors: Wealthiest people who invest in startups when they are in the early stages. They might be more sympathetic to your needs and, more often than not, can share advice as well as cash.

Venture Capital (VC): Ideal for high-growth potential apps. Scalability, user growth, and a high return on VCs’ money are what VCs expect, and therefore, their capital is supplied to your startup.

Crowdfunding: Sites like Kickstarter or Indiegogo enable you to collect capital from those interested in your app and build a constructive community before launch.

An efficient business plan, as well as an interesting pitch deck, are needed to secure investment for your mobile app startup. Explain why your startup is unique, how it speaks to a viable market, how it is different from its competitors, and the strategy you have to make money.

Networking with other professionals is a necessity for any startup doing mobile development. Attend startup meetings, sign up for incubation programs, and try out pitching VC firms or angel groups with your pitch. Remember, sales are just half of the equation; you’re putting forward a practical growth strategy and long-term success.

Testing, Launching, and Iterating

Mobile app start-ups should be serious about testing as a crucial step in their development process. Testing leads to increased user satisfaction and can contribute to both retention and further success for your app. It is possible to rush too early to launch and thereby face crashes, errors, and negative feedback, which tends to cut the app’s lifetime short.

Types of Testing:

Unit Testing: This method examines your app in terms of each component and function. It ensures that your app’s parts are functioning properly before they’re combined. This is as if each component’s functionality is tested prior to final assembly.

Beta Testing: Usability testing is the kind of testing that reviews how easy or user-friendly your app is. Does it load quickly? Is the navigation user-friendly? User feedback at this stage can show friction points that could hamper the user experience. Actual-user feedback provides key facts on matters related to issues, usability challenges, and what should be augmented. The release of your app as a beta test is one of the best ways to identify and eliminate issues before going live.

Usability Testing: This appraisal gauges the remedial facility and pleasurable usability of your app to the users. Does it load quickly? Is the navigation intuitive? Participants’ feedback on this phase can uncover problems that endanger the interaction of users with your app.

Post launch – when you adapt and enhance your app, considering your users’ feedback is an essential step towards long-term growth. The promise of development improvement keeps it attractive and ahead of its competitors. The cases of Facebook and Snapchat prove that they weren’t perfect at first, but became more and more popular due to the constant adoption of user input. For one, originally receiving all the capabilities of a standard social network, Facebook grew into the powerful social media service that it is now through continuous improvement.

Never forget that your startup mobile app launch is the beginning, not the endpoint. Regular testing, soliciting feedback from users, and improving your app based on it are essential to long-term growth.

Scaling and Expanding Your App

When your mobile app startup undergoes massive growth, the need to prepare for expansion becomes essential. Scaling your app effectively is through handling increased usage, maintaining performance levels, and ensuring consistent quality when the number of your users grows. However, expansion can be made difficult due to such problems as increased server requirements, increased costs, and reductions in quality if good management is not present.

Global Expansion presents another challenge. The process of making it into international markets requires much more than just translating your app’s content into another language. Translating language is one part of that process: the process of understanding culture and the tastes of the locals should also constitute a priority. Visual elements, symbols, and even written information may need to be changed to suit each market. Uber and Airbnb took a global scale by customizing the offerings to the local traditions, linguistic peculiarities, and financial systems, which assisted in reaching a multiplicity of user base.

It is important to introduce new features if your users expect them. Track the responses from the users to know what features are most requested. For instance, if your user feedback illustrates the necessity of having social sharing or payment features, arrange these alterations at emotionally appropriate times, related to your goals. Startup app development should aim at providing a balance between new features and user experience – jamming the user with too many new features too soon can irritate them.

Taking advantage of premium service offerings or diversifying your income streams even more to advertise and conduct joint ventures are good monetization strategies for scaling your application. If your app grows, introducing tiered services or letting users buy something in the app can increase the amount you earn without alienating your core base of users. Collaborate with other organizations to tap into new pockets of income that will make your app even more attractive to customers.

Actionable Tip: Use harness analytics to understand how users engage, identify trends in the usage, as well as find new avenues to improve your product or service. Going through analytics will help you learn successful scaling strategies like the addition of new functionalities, slight changes in your pricing model, or new markets.

Conclusion: The Road Ahead

To succeed as a mobile app startup, it takes great preparation, tough execution, and constant evolution. Developing an effective app is only possible when every stage, ranging from market trend and customer needs analysis to technical solution choice and usability creation, is important. With such an approach to launching the life cycle of your app, you can keep the app relevant and attractive to its core audience. Eventually, app scaling and growth require strategic planning, especially with global reach and the use of proper monetization strategies.

Key Takeaways: Create detailed market insights, rank the main features of your app, and perpetually improve the product based on customer opinions. Make sure that your app can scale well, and watch possible avenues for monetization as it develops.

Ready to leap? Start your app business today, funded by research and planning, and explore the partnership with Infowind Technologies Mobile App Development for leading advice on developing your MVP. Learn how to develop applications for iOSAndroid, and React Native platforms.

FAQs

Find authentic user pain points with market studies, then evaluate your idea’s viability with a Minimum Viable Product. Focus your energy on being outstanding in usability, choose a viable technology platform, and work out a robust business and sales strategy to make your start-up expand effectively.

Core approaches imply that a user problem is accommodated effectively, an MVP is developed, the user-centered design is prioritized, appropriate technology is selected, rigorous testing is implemented, effective marketing efforts are driven, and strategies are refined per client feedback.

Begin your journey by conducting a deep analysis of the market and identifying a specific problem in it. Create an advanced business plan, build an MVP, determine the right technology stack, and get started with the product launch utilizing effective marketing and monetization tactics.

Development of a mobile app will require payments that involve visual design, technical coding, quality control, promotional costs, and further maintenance. The cost of developing a startup mobile app typically ranges from $10,000 to $100,000, depending on factors such as the complexity of features and technical challenges involved. Startups can benefit from the use of an MVP strategy to minimize initial costs.

Mobile app development can take about 3 to 9 months, with both the project size and team capabilities set to play significant roles. Developing a minimum viable product (MVP) gets your mobile app startup ahead of the curve as it reaches the market sooner.

Consider combining a set of pre-launch launches, including which will be building anticipation through email newsletters, social media promotional posts, ASO, working with influencers, and targeting ads. After the launch, spend time on increasing retention and exposure with the help of user reviews, push notifications, and continuous app updates.

Standard revenue strategies for developers of mobile applications include in-app purchases, recurring payment plans, subscription levels, advertisement integration, and exclusive high-value features. Evaluate your user base and app nature when choosing monetization for building a long-term revenue base for your mobile startup.

Choose your mobile platform by thinking about who your users are, how much you can afford to spend, and what the end goal is for your app. To reach the maximum number of audiences, you could use tools such as React Native. If you want to reach the highest performance, go for native iOS or Android development, whereas you must align with the most prevalent platform amongst your users.

0
Picture of Vipin Maru
Vipin Maru

Vipin Maru is the Founder and CEO at Infowind Technologies, an emerging Top Web and Mobile Application Development Company. With a deep industry expertise in the technologies as React.js, Node.js, Laravel, Flutter, React Native, Ruby on Rails, just to name a few, he has been successful in creating a strong client hold ocross the globe. With his seasoned team of developers and designers, he has reached the market potential

Request a Proposal

Or use alternative methods to reach out to us

Suggested Blogs

Soap2day is a well-known site that offers free streaming of...

Picture of Vipin Maru
Vipin Maru

October 9, 2025

With the advancements in the software development industry, the rise...

Picture of Vipin Maru
Vipin Maru

October 6, 2025

A widely recognized online game platform, Poki, offers instant access...

Picture of Vipin Maru
Vipin Maru

October 3, 2025

Scroll to Top

Kickstart your Digital Journey with our Developers.

Avail our flexible on-demand IT Staffing solutions for every project.

Hire vetted in-house developers, Risk free